🔍 How to Find Your iPhone Model

📲 Method 1: Check in Settings

  1. Open the Settings app.
  2. Tap General.
  3. Tap About.
  4. Look for Model Name and Model Number.
    • If it shows a part number (like MHLV3LL/A), tap it once to reveal the actual model number (e.g., A2483).

👉 Tip: Write down the “A” number—it’s useful for looking up your exact iPhone version!

🔙 Method 2: Check the Back of Your iPhone

If you own an iPhone 7 or earlier, flip your phone over. The model number is printed at the bottom of the back cover.

🛠️ Method 3: Check the SIM Tray

For some newer iPhones, you can find the model number inside the SIM card tray. Remove the SIM tray and look for a small engraved number.


🤖 How to Find Your Android Phone Model

📲 Method 1: Check in Settings

  1. Open the Settings app.
  2. Scroll down and tap About Phone or System > About Phone.
  3. Find Model Number or Model Name in the list.

👉 Tip: Some phones show “Device Name” instead, which you can customize.

🔙 Method 2: Check the Back of the Phone

Many Android brands print the model number on the back panel or near the camera.

🆘 Method 3: Use a Third-Party App

If it’s not in Settings or on the back:

  1. Download Droid Hardware Info or similar from the Play Store.
  2. Open the app and tap the Device tab.
  3. View your model number under “Model.”

FAQ: “What Phone Do I Have?”

How can I find my phone’s IMEI number?

You can dial *#06# on your phone to see your IMEI number. This number can also help identify your device.

Does the model number tell me the storage size?

No—the model number only tells you the device model. Storage details are usually listed separately in Settings > About.

Can I check my phone model if it won’t turn on?

If your phone won’t power on:

  • Try checking the model number on the back of the phone.
  • Check the SIM tray (for iPhones).
  • Look for labels on the box or original packaging.
  • As a last resort, take it into either an Apple or Android store for help.

What’s the difference between model number and serial number?

The model number identifies the phone type (like iPhone 13 or Galaxy S22), while the serial number is unique to your individual device.

Do all phones have the model printed on them?

Not always! Some brands stopped printing it on the body. If it’s not visible, use the Settings app or a third-party app to find it.
